Tropomyosin receptor kinase (Trk) inhibitors are an essential class of anticancer drugs treating NTRK gene fusions-positive cancer. However, the potential for the emergence of on-target resistance suggests newer Trk inhibitors with low drug resistance risk are needed. LPM4870108 is a novel Trk inhibitor with robust anticancer efficacy in preclinical studies. To support future clinical development, this study systematically evaluated the acute and subacute (4-week) toxicity, toxicokinetic, genotoxic, and safety pharmacology of LPM4870108. The acute toxicity study revealed the maximum tolerated dose of LPM4870108 was 300âmg/kg, whereas subacute studies determined its STD(10) in rats was 10âmg/kg/day. The toxicological effects of LPM4870108 were consistent with its pharmacodynamic efficacies as a Trk inhibitor, including corneal inflammation, splenic lymphocytopenia, hepatocyte vacuolar degeneration, scab formation, and increased food consumption and body weight. These changes were partially or fully recovered after 4âweeks of recovery. In rats treated with 10 or 20âmg/kg/day, 2/30, or 6/30 rats died or were moribund, and the primary organs affected by treatment-related toxicity included the eyes, liver, and skin. Rat toxicokinetic findings were consistent with a dose-dependent effect of LPM4870108. There was no evidence of LPM4870108-related genotoxicity, nor did it affect respiratory function or neurobehavioral activity in rats or blood pressure or electrocardiogram results in rhesus monkeys. The IC(50) of LPM4870108 for hERG current inhibition was 18.2âμM. Together, these results demonstrate that LPM4870108 exhibits a satisfactory safety profile which is appropriate for further clinical development.
